Wondering if I should turn off the wifi on my iphone 4 when Im away from wifi service to save battery or does it not matter?
 
Yes I always turn it off when I'm not connected.

The thing that kills your battery is when your phone is constantly looking for a wifi signal and there's none available.
 
Depends of your usage and goals. Personally, I have no problem making it through a day on one charge with wifi always on. If you often find yourself running out of power before you can get to a charger, it might be worth it to switch wifi off. Not sure how much time it will save you though.

Posts that claim it will "kill" your battery life are probably hyperbole. :)
 
It doesn't use up much battery at all, so I leave it on all the time.

I turn off "ask to join networks" though, just because it drives me mental.
